The manual is talking about an Intel Standard 10pin connector for my front audio but what I have is a cable with 7 individual connectors. Did I get the wrong cable?
No, you did not get the wrong cable. The Intel standard 10pin connector is composed of 7 wires. The reason we provided 7 individual connectors instead of a 10pin connector in some models is that the audio layout varies from motherboard to motherboard. back to top • How do I install the wires such as the LEDs from the front panels?
